Title: | ROMAN LAMP BRONEER TYPE XXVIII | |
Category Code: | L | |
Object Number: | 2966 | |
Description: | Lamp with flat base ring, straight flaring body, band at mould joint, broad rim, concave disk surrounded by palstic ring, 3 fill holes in all arms of cross except upper rt., air hole at edge of disk, nozzle offset by 2 ridges, groove from air hole to wick hole. Solid lug handle, smeared at mould joint. | |
Decoration: | Rim: herringbone; disk: cross with smooth arms; handle: 2 grooves down back. | |
Material: | Semi-fine tan clay with frequent fine and rare small white inclusions. 1 = 6mm. | |
Munsell Color: | 7.5YR 6/6 | |
Condition: | Complete profile. Complete profile except for center of floor. Ca. half bottom and body, nearly all rim, all disk, edge of wick hole, complete handle; missing nozzle. | |
